本文目录导读:
计算机网络的发展日新月异,为了更好地理解和研究网络通信的原理,国际上普遍采用分层的方法对网络进行建模,这种分层结构不仅简化了网络设计的复杂性,而且使得网络的可扩展性和互操作性得到了极大的提升,本文将深入解析计算机网络各层次结构模型及其协议集合,以期为读者提供对网络通信的全面认识。
图片来源于网络,如有侵权联系删除
计算机网络各层次结构模型
1、概述
计算机网络各层次结构模型主要分为以下七层:
(1)物理层:负责传输比特流,将原始的数字信号转换为物理信号,并通过物理媒介传输。
(2)数据链路层:负责将比特流组织成数据帧,实现相邻节点间的可靠传输。
(3)网络层:负责路由选择和分组传输,实现不同网络间的通信。
(4)传输层:负责端到端的通信,提供可靠的传输服务。
(5)会话层:负责建立、管理和终止会话,确保通信双方的同步。
(6)表示层:负责数据的表示、加密和压缩,保证数据在传输过程中的安全性。
图片来源于网络,如有侵权联系删除
(7)应用层:负责提供各种网络应用服务,如电子邮件、文件传输等。
2、各层主要协议
(1)物理层:IEEE 802.3(以太网)、IEEE 802.11(无线局域网)等。
(2)数据链路层:PPP(点对点协议)、STP(生成树协议)等。
(3)网络层:IP(互联网协议)、ICMP(互联网控制消息协议)等。
(4)传输层:TCP(传输控制协议)、UDP(用户数据报协议)等。
(5)会话层:SAP(系统应用编程接口)等。
(6)表示层:SSL(安全套接字层)、TLS(传输层安全)等。
图片来源于网络,如有侵权联系删除
(7)应用层:HTTP(超文本传输协议)、FTP(文件传输协议)等。
协议集合的互操作性
计算机网络各层次结构模型及其协议集合的互操作性是实现网络通信的关键,以下是一些保证互操作性的方法:
1、标准化:采用国际标准组织(ISO)、国际电信联盟(ITU)等机构制定的标准,如TCP/IP、OSI等。
2、兼容性:不同厂商的设备、操作系统和网络协议应相互兼容,实现无缝连接。
3、开放性:采用开放的网络协议,降低网络设备的成本,提高网络的可扩展性。
4、跨平台性:协议应具备跨平台的能力,适应不同的操作系统和硬件平台。
计算机网络各层次结构模型及其协议集合是网络通信的基石,通过对各层协议的分析,我们可以更好地理解网络通信的原理,为网络设计、优化和维护提供有力支持,在未来的网络发展中,我们应继续关注网络分层结构、协议集合及其互操作性,推动网络通信技术的不断进步。
评论列表